I grew up in the boonies of Northern Michigan and am one of ten children. My father died before I made first grade and my mother, out of necessity, became a pillar of strength. She's been a guiding force in my life, though at times she accurately guessed I wasn't following her guidance.

I started writing in fourth grade. Stories, love poems and tragic sonnets. I won't tell you how long I've been hoping/working/trying to get published on the off chance you'll translate it to pathetic rather than determined.

Perhaps I'm both...

Awards

2003 Golden Heart finalist for best Inspirational Manuscript: White as Snow

2003 Touched by Love Winner for best Inspirational Manuscript: All the Wrong Men

2002 Opening Gambit, 1st & 2nd Place for Best Inspirational Manuscripts: A Healing Love and White as Snow

2002 Golden Heart winner for best Inspirational Manuscript: A Healing Love

2002 MARA winner for best Inspirational Manuscript: White as Snow
